Macro partitioning
Caloric Restriction (CR) is more effective for weight loss than low-fat diets without caloric restriction, and low-carbohydrate diets are more effective than low-fat diets regardless of caloric restriction.
If you are restricting calories, choose a low-carbohydrate or Mediterranean diet rather than a low-fat diet for better weight loss results.
GoodSupportsHIGH confidence
Shai et al [77], one of the 2 year studies, investigated overweight or obese middle aged adults with T2D or coronary heart disease, who were randomised to a CR low fat diet, a CR Mediterranean diet or a low carbohydrate diet; those randomised to the CR Mediterranean diet or the low carbohydrate diet lost significantly more weight than the CR low fat diet.
